This modified (cut-cornered rectangular) radiant cut diamond commonly contains 70 facets with 25 facets on the crown, 8 on the girdle, and 37 on the pavilion. The radiant cut was invented in 1977, renewing popularity for square cut stones. ![]() Radiants appear less bulky and more streamlined than cushion cut, which have a “heavier” appearance due to their vintage-inspired elegance. Although these stone cuts might look almost identical at first glance, they have different ratios and measurements setting them apart. A radiant diamond appears slimmer than a cushion cut, one of the oldest diamond cuts on the market.
